Flair Financial Accounting (“FlairFAS,” “we,” “us,” or “our”) is committed to promoting a culture of transparency, accountability, and ethical conduct. This policy provides a framework for individuals to report concerns about unethical behavior, legal violations, or misconduct without fear of retaliation.

1. Purpose of the Policy


This policy ensures that:

  • Employees, clients, and partners can report unethical, illegal, or unsafe behavior
  • Grievances are investigated fairly, promptly, and confidentially
  • Whistleblowers are protected from retaliation or adverse consequences
  • FlairFAS complies with applicable laws and donor/regulatory guidelines

2. Scope


This policy applies to:

  • Employees and contractors of FlairFAS
  • Clients, vendors, and service providers
  • Any individual with firsthand knowledge of misconduct affecting FlairFAS operations or reputation

3. What Can Be Reported


You may report issues such as:

  • Fraud, bribery, or financial misstatement
  • Violation of laws, regulations, or donor rules
  • Harassment, discrimination, or abuse in the workplace
  • Breaches of confidentiality or data protection policies
  • Safety risks or threats to public interest

4. Reporting Channels


Reports may be submitted:

  • By email to policy@flairfas.com
  • Through internal HR or management contacts
  • In writing to a supervisor, manager, or designated ethics officer

Anonymous reports are accepted but must include sufficient detail for investigation.

5. Confidentiality


  • All reports are handled with strict confidentiality
  • Your identity (if known) will not be disclosed without your consent unless legally required
  • All data is stored securely and only shared with investigators or authorities when appropriate

6. Investigation Process


Upon receiving a report:

  1. The Ethics Officer will acknowledge receipt within 3 business days
  2. An initial review will determine whether a full investigation is warranted
  3. Investigations will be conducted impartially and may include interviews, document reviews, or third-party support
  4. A resolution will be communicated to the whistleblower where legally and operationally possible

7. Protection from Retaliation


FlairFAS strictly prohibits retaliation against anyone who reports a concern in good faith. Retaliation includes:

  • Termination or demotion
  • Harassment or intimidation
  • Unjustified negative performance reviews
  • Exclusion from opportunities or resources

Any retaliation should be reported immediately and will be subject to disciplinary action.

8. False or Malicious Reporting


Reports made in bad faith or with malicious intent are a violation of this policy and may result in disciplinary action.
